How Our Corroded Pipe Water Removal Process Works

With Corroded Pipe Water Removal, every minute counts. Our team follows a meticulous process to ensure that your home is restored to its original condition. We’ll start by assessing the damage, identifying the source of the leak, and creating a customized plan to remove the water and repair any affected areas.

Step 1: Assessment and Planning

Our technicians will arrive at your property, equipped with state-of-the-art equipment to assess the extent of the damage. We’ll identify the source of the leak, take moisture readings, and create a detailed plan to remove the water and repair any affected areas.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We’ll use specialized equipment, such as truck-mounted extractors and submersible pumps to remove the standing water from your home. Our goal is to extract as much water as possible in the shortest amount of time to prevent further damage.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

After the water is removed, we’ll use industrial-grade dehumidifiers and air movers to dry your home and prevent mold growth. This step is crucial in preventing secondary damage and ensuring that your home is safe to occupy.

Step 4: Repair and Restoration

Once your home is dry, we’ll begin the repair and restoration process. This may include replacing damaged drywall repairing flooring and replacing any damaged fixtures. Our goal is to restore your home to its original condition, so you can get back to your normal routine.

Warning Signs You Need Corroded Pipe Water Removal

Ignoring the warning signs of corroded pipes can lead to costly repairs and even health risks. Here are some common signs that show you need Corroded Pipe Water Removal: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ors can be a sign of mold growth, which can be caused by standing water. Don’t ignore these odors as they can spread and cause further damage.

Water Stains on Ceilings and Walls

Water stains can be a sign of a leaky pipe or roof damage. Address these stains quickly to prevent further damage and costly repairs.

Discolored or Warped Flooring

Discolored or warped flooring can be a sign of water damage. Don’t delay in addressing this issue, as it can lead to further damage and health risks.

Increased Water Bills

Unexplained increases in your water bills can be a sign of a leaky pipe. Check your bills regularly to catch any unusual spikes.

Leaks Under Sinks and Toilets

Leaks under sinks and toilets can be a sign of corroded pipes. Address these leaks quickly to prevent further damage and costly repairs.

Corroded Pipe Water Removal Cost In Pleasure Ridge Park, KY

The cost of Corroded Pipe Water Remov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Pleasure Ridge Park, KY.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ment used.
Repair and restoration $1,000 – $5,000 Scope of repairs, materials needed, and labor costs.
Mold remediation $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, severity of mold growth, and equipment used.
Dehumidification and air movement $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, duration of drying process, and equipment used.
Rebuilding and reconstruction $1,500 – $10,000 Scope of repairs, materials needed, and labor costs.
Disinfection and sanitizing $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, severity of contamination, and equipment used.

Common Questions About Corroded Pipe Water Removal

Will insurance cover the cost of Corroded Pipe Water Removal?

Yes, most insurance policies cover water damage caused by corroded pipes. But, it’s essential to contact your insurance provider to confirm coverage and file a claim.

How long does the Corroded Pipe Water Removal process take?

The length of time it takes to complete the process depends on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. In most cases, our team can complete the process within 3-5 days.

Is Corroded Pipe Water Removal a DIY job?

No, it’s not recommended to try to handle Corroded Pipe Water Removal yourself. This process needs specialized equipment and expertise to prevent further damage and health risks.

Can I prevent Corroded Pipe Water Removal by regularly inspecting my pipes?

Yes, regular inspections can help you catch leaks and corroded pipes before they cause significant damage. We recommend inspecting your pipes every 6-12 months.

Will I need to replace all of my pipes if they’re corroded?

Not necessarily. Our team can assess the extent of the damage and recommend the best course of action. In some cases, we may be able to repair or replace individual pipes rather than the entire system.
